Header for the OpenMote-B antenna switch.
Header file with register and macro declarations for the cc2538 GPIO module.
#define GPIO_SOFTWARE_CONTROL(PORT_BASE, PIN_MASK)
Configure the pin to be software controlled with PIN_MASK of port with PORT_BASE.
#define GPIO_SET_PIN(PORT_BASE, PIN_MASK)
Set pins with PIN_MASK of port with PORT_BASE high.
#define GPIO_CLR_PIN(PORT_BASE, PIN_MASK)
Set pins with PIN_MASK of port with PORT_BASE low.
#define GPIO_SET_OUTPUT(PORT_BASE, PIN_MASK)
Set pins with PIN_MASK of port with PORT_BASE to output.
void antenna_init(void)
Initialize the antenna switch.
void antenna_select_at86rf215(void)
Connect the AT86RF215 radio to the 2.4 GHz SMA connector.
void antenna_select_cc2538(void)
Connect the CC2538 radio to the 2.4 GHz SMA connector.
